The Ultimate Buying Guide for Commercial Electric Pressure Washers
Choosing the right commercial electric pressure washer makes a big difference for your business. These machines handle tough cleaning jobs daily. This guide helps you pick the best one for your needs.
Key Features to Look For
Good features make cleaning faster and easier. Look closely at these parts when you shop.
1. Pressure (PSI) and Flow Rate (GPM)
- PSI (Pounds per Square Inch): This is the cleaning force. Commercial jobs usually need 2,000 PSI up to 4,000 PSI. Higher PSI blasts away tough dirt and grime.
- GPM (Gallons Per Minute): This measures how much water moves through the machine. More GPM means you rinse soap away quicker. Aim for at least 3.0 GPM for serious commercial use.
2. Motor Type and Durability
Electric motors are reliable. Look for an **induction motor**. Induction motors last much longer than universal motors. They handle long hours of use better. Check the warranty on the motor; longer warranties often mean better quality.
3. Pump Quality
The pump is the heart of the pressure washer. You want a **triplex plunger pump**. These pumps use ceramic plungers. Ceramic plungers resist wear and tear much better than cheaper materials. A quality pump keeps the machine running reliably.
4. Portability and Design
Commercial units are heavy. Look for a sturdy **cart with large, durable wheels**. This makes moving the washer around job sites simple. Also, check the length and quality of the high-pressure hose.
Important Materials That Matter
The materials used determine how long your washer will last against harsh chemicals and constant use.
- Frame/Housing: A **powder-coated steel frame** resists rust. Plastic housing protects internal parts from bumps and splashes.
- Hose and Gun: Buy a pressure washer with a **steel-braided, non-marking hose**. The spray gun should have a comfortable, reinforced grip.
- Nozzles: Quality machines come with hardened steel or ceramic nozzles. These resist erosion from high-pressure water flow.
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ality
Smart choices lead to better performance. Poor choices lead to frequent repairs.
Quality Boosters:
- Thermal Relief Valve: This important safety feature prevents the pump from overheating if the trigger is held down too long without spraying water.
- Detergent Injection System: A good system allows you to easily mix and apply cleaning solutions at low pressure before switching to high pressure for rinsing.
- Durable Switches and Cords: Heavy-duty electrical components handle the high power draw of commercial motors.
Quality Reducers:
- Plastic Pump Heads: Avoid pumps with plastic heads; they crack under high pressure and heat.
- Short Power Cords: A short cord forces you to use cheap, unsafe extension cords, which can cause voltage drops and damage the motor.
- Lightweight Frames: Flimsy frames vibrate excessively, which shortens the life of all the internal components.
User Experience and Use Cases
Think about where and how often you will use the machine.
Easy Operation:
A good electric washer starts instantly with the flip of a switch. There is no messy gas to deal with or difficult pull-starts.
Common Commercial Uses:
- Fleet Washing: Cleaning trucks, vans, and company cars quickly.
- Building Exteriors: Removing mold, mildew, and dirt from siding and brickwork.
- Graffiti Removal: Using high PSI settings to strip paint from hard surfaces.
- Deck and Patio Cleaning: Preparing wood or concrete surfaces for sealing or staining.
Electric washers are generally quieter than gas models. This is a huge plus when working near offices or residential areas early in the morning.
10 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) About Commercial Electric Pressure Washers
Q: How much PSI do I really need for commercial work?
A: Most professionals find that 3,000 to 3,500 PSI works best for heavy-duty cleaning tasks.
Q: Can electric pressure washers handle continuous use?
A: Yes, if you choose a model with a commercial-grade induction motor and a high-quality pump. Home-use motors burn out quickly under commercial loads.
Q: What is the main benefit of electric over gas for my business?
A: Electric models require less maintenance, produce no harmful fumes (so you can use them indoors), and are much quieter.
Q: Do I need a special outlet for a commercial electric washer?
A: Many high-power units require a 240-volt outlet, similar to a large dryer outlet, not a standard 120-volt wall plug.
Q: How does GPM affect my cleaning time?
A: Higher GPM washes away soap residue and dirt faster. It cuts down on the time you spend rinsing the surface clean.
Q: What is the importance of the unloader valve?
A: The unloader valve redirects water flow back to the pump when you release the spray gun trigger, protecting the pump from dangerous pressure spikes.
Q: Are the hoses included long enough?
A: Standard hoses are often too short for large jobs. Plan to purchase a longer, high-pressure rated hose for better reach.
Q: How do I protect the pump during storage?
A: Always run antifreeze or pump protector through the system, especially before storing the machine for the winter months.
Q: What color nozzle means the most aggressive spray?
A: The red nozzle delivers the highest pressure (0-degree stream). Use this one sparingly, as it can damage soft surfaces.
Q: How do I clean surfaces that might be damaged by high pressure?
A: Switch to a wider spray angle nozzle, like the 25-degree (green) or 40-degree (white) tip, or use the machine’s detergent injection setting for a safer wash.
